How 308nm Excimer Phototherapy Works
308nm excimer phototherapy delivers targeted UVB radiation to selected skin areas. Unlike broad-area UVB lamps, the handheld applicator allows the treatment area to be precisely defined while limiting unnecessary exposure of surrounding skin.
In clinical phototherapy, 308nm UVB has been studied for localized dermatologic conditions including vitiligo and psoriasis. Treatment dose and frequency should be determined according to skin response and professional guidance.

Clinical Treatment Example
The following case is provided as a treatment example only. Treatment dose, frequency and cumulative exposure should be determined according to individual skin type, lesion characteristics, MED testing and clinical response.
User Information
Gender: Male
Age: 19
Disease Duration: 9 months
Diagnostic Result
The lesions occurred on the back of the neck, with obvious depigmentation and clear edges, without involving the hair. The lesions appeared bluish-white under the Wood’s lamp, and were diagnosed as vitiligo.
Phototherapy Plan
KN-5000C excimer light irradiation, 2 to 3 times a week, with an interval of no less than 24 hours between two irradiations. The initial irradiation dose is 200mJ/cm², and the dose is gradually adjusted according to the erythema reaction.
Application
308nm Excimer Light for Vitiligo
308nm excimer light is able to uniformly induce T cell apoptosis and stimulate the rapid division and proliferation of normal melanin in the hair follicles in the white spots. And eventually the skin can mostly recover to its original color.
After being irradiated for a period of time, most patients can observe darkening of the pigmentation at the edge of the white spot and the appearance of pigment islands within 2-4 weeks.
308nm Excimer Light for Psoriasis
308nm excimer light irradiation inhibits the proliferation of lymphocytes, reduces the number of inflammatory cells, and alleviates the inflammatory response in psoriasis patients.
After a period of irradiation, the Inflammatory symptoms can be effectively improved.
308nm Excimer Light for Pityriasis Rosea
308nm excimer light can affect the activity of inflammatory cells and inflammatory mediators, reduce the intensity of inflammatory response, and thus relieve symptoms such as redness, swelling, and itching of pityriasis rosea.

Attention Tips for Using 308nm Excimer Light Phototherapy
- 308nm excimer light is suitable for patients of all ages from infants to the elderly. It can also be safely used for the treatment of special parts including eyelids, lips, external genitalia, and perianal areas.
- Patients with solar dermatitis, lupus erythematosus, malignant tumors, xeroderma pigmentosum, Bloom syndrome, dermatomyositis, pregnant women, and other patients who are not suitable for ultraviolet irradiation treatment, etc. are not suitable for this irradiation.
- Please remember to put on the anti-uv goggles before turn on the machine!
- Avoid skin trauma and friction, and patients should not wear tight clothes.
- Patients should wear sunscreen when going out and avoid strong sunlight after treatment, such as swimming at low-latitude beaches or traveling in high-altitude areas. Special attention should be paid to the fact that ultraviolet rays can damage the skin and induce and aggravate the condition.
- Avoid chemical stimulation. Patients should not dye their hair or paint their nails, and their hands should not often come into contact with irritating chemicals.
